Michigan Grants Release For 3 Football Players

ANN ARBOR, Mich. (AP) — Michigan running back Thomas Rawls is one of three players who have been granted a release by the school.

Rawls along with safety Josh Furman and defensive tackle Richard Ash can now transfer.

Rawls had a career-low three carries for 12 yards and a touchdown last season as a junior. He ran the ball 57 times for 242 yards and four TDs the previous season.

Furman started three games last season as a junior. He was reinstated to the team in April of 2012 a week after he was found not guilty of assault and other charges.

Ash was a seldom-used reserve during his three-year career with the Wolverines.
